常量的定義
常量的值在編譯時(shí)就已經(jīng)確定
常量的定義格式與變量基本相同
等號(hào)右側(cè)必須是常量或者常量表達(dá)式
常量表達(dá)式中的函數(shù)必須是內(nèi)置函數(shù)
常量的初始化規(guī)則與枚舉
在定義常量組時(shí)看靠,如果不提供初始值疗隶,則表示將使用上行的表達(dá)式
使用相同的表達(dá)式不代表具有相同的值
iota是常量的計(jì)數(shù)器朋鞍,從0開(kāi)始脱篙,組中每定義1個(gè)常量自動(dòng)遞增1
通過(guò)初始化規(guī)則與iota可以達(dá)到枚舉的效果
每遇到一個(gè)const關(guān)鍵字,iota就會(huì)重置為0
運(yùn)算符
go中的運(yùn)算符是從左到右結(jié)合
優(yōu)先級(jí)(從高到低)
^ !
- / % << >> & &^
- | ^
== != < <= >= >
<-
&&
||
- | ^